In essence, Rule #1 is just about being a good shopper. If you're the type who waits to buy until there's a red-tag sale, where items get priced well below their actual values (you know that flatscreen TV is worth $5,000, but you can get it for $2,500), you're already set to be a good Rule #1 investor. All it takes is learning how to determine the values of wonderful companies and waiting for the market to sell you those companies at discounted prices.
